A 38-year-old resident of Jurupa Valley has died while in custody, according to officials from the Riverside County Sheriff's Office. The deceased has been identified as Brian Waterman. Authorities are investigating the circumstances surrounding the death while in law enforcement custody. The incident raises questions about detention procedures and inmate welfare protocols. Further details regarding the cause of death are expected to be released following a comprehensive investigation by county officials.
